def highlight(self, text):
'''This method highlights parts of p_value if we are in the context of
a query whose keywords must be highlighted.'''
# Must we highlight something?
criteria = self.REQUEST.SESSION.get('searchCriteria')
if not criteria or ('SearchableText' not in criteria): return text
# Highlight every variant of every keyword
for word in criteria['SearchableText'].strip().split():
sWord = word.strip(' *').lower()
for variant in (sWord, sWord.capitalize(), sWord.upper()):
text = text.replace(variant, '***+%s-***' % variant)
# If I replace immediately with the opening and ending "span"
# tag (see below), I will have problems if the next keyword is
# included in the tag, ie "la" (in 'class', or "spa" (in
# 'span').
text = text.replace('***+', '<span class="highlight">')
return text.replace('-***', '</span>')
